Kelso Dunes

So on Sunday morning we headed southwest to Kelso Depot and the Kelso Dunes located in the eastern part of the Mojave Desert National Preserve.  The dunes cover about 45 sq. mi. and the tallest dune is about 650' above the surrounding area.
It took us about 2-3 hours to hike up to the top of the dune and back.  Adam, LeAnna  and Oscar made it to the top while Karen and I bogged down about 3/4 of the way up.  The temps were in the high 70's, a bit unseasonable for this time of year.  It reminded me of scrambling through the dunes at the Outer Banks on a mega scale.
